In 2024, Sofia was visited by over 1.27 million tourists (10% increase compared to 2023), of which 61% were foreigners, and in the first half of 2025, the growth continued with an 11% increase in visits. Tourists prefer the capital both for cultural landmarks and mountain tourism, as well as for congress and business events.

Cultural and historical tourism
Sofia combines a rich cultural heritage with sites such as the Boyana Church, the Archaeological Museum and the St. George Rotunda. Vitosha offers easy access to mountain routes, winter sports and eco-tourism just 30 minutes from the city center. The city is also attractive with its street art scene and thematic tours, which attract young visitors from all over the world. Thanks to modern infrastructure, Sofia is also establishing itself as a leading destination for business and congress tourism.
